    1. Apply fertilizer before potting

    Before the happy tree is potted, it is necessary to apply a sufficient amount of rotted base fertilizer to the soil, and you can use the rotten soybean cake fertilizer or compound fertilizer as the base fertilizer to meet the nutrient needs of plant growth and development.

    2. Fertilizer supplementation during the growth period

    In the process of maintaining the happy tree, in the growing period to the plant in time to supplement the fertilizer, fertilizer can be used fast-acting fertilizer, rotten soybean cake fertilizer or compound fertilizer, pay attention to fertilization to stay away from the root system of the happy tree, so as not to appear fertilizer damage, affect the normal growth of the plant.

    3. Gain weight after autumn

    After the Mid-Autumn Festival, it is necessary to increase fertilizer to the happy tree, the fertilizer is mainly nitrogen fertilizer, and the phosphorus and potassium fertilizer are used together to promote the vigorous growth of the plant, which is conducive to the safe wintering of the plant.

    4. Precautions

    In the process of maintaining the happy tree, it is necessary to pay attention to stop fertilizing in the dormant period of winter and high temperature in summer, at this time the plant grows slowly, if it is too much fertilizer, it is easy to burn the root system, affect the normal growth of the happy tree, and is not conducive to the safe wintering of the plant.

    1. Compound fertilizer: For the happy tree, it is mainly a plant with ornamental leaves, as long as the leaves are raised vigorously, green and shiny. If you want to make the leaves of the happy tree green and shiny, it is very good to use compound fertilizer to fertilize, because compound fertilizer contains nitrogen, and if you want to make the leaves of the happy tree flourish, green oil is inseparable from nitrogen.

    2. Potassium fertilizer: If potassium fertilizer is used to raise flowers to promote root growth, let the roots of plants grow thicker and stronger, and if you want to make the happy tree grow vigorously, the thick root growth is very necessary, only if the root grows well, can absorb enough nutrients to promote the growth of leaves, so when you start to raise a happy tree, you can also choose to apply potassium fertilizer to the happy tree.

    3. Homemade flower fertilizer: The flower fertilizer made of rice washing water and soybeans in life is very conducive to the happiness tree. After fermenting the rice water, mix it with clean water, and pour it directly on the happy tree as fertilizer when watering, so that the soil will not harden and the happy tree will grow more vigorously.

    The soybeans that have been damaged at home are rich in nutrients after fermentation, and these nutrients can well promote the growth of the happy tree.

    Finally, it should be noted that in the process of maintaining the happy tree, the plant will enter the dormant period in winter, and it is necessary to stop fertilization, at this time the plant grows slowly, if the fertilizer is too much, it is easy to burn the root system, which is not conducive to the safe wintering of the plant, in addition to the high temperature environment in summer, the fertilization should also be stopped.

    The fertilization time of the happy tree is usually in spring and autumn, when the climate is milder, the growth rate of the plant is relatively fast, and the demand for fertilizer is also stronger. In summer and winter, the plant becomes dormant, and if fertilizer is applied, the fertilizer tends to accumulate and damage the roots in the long run, so it is usually not fertilized in summer and winter.

    The Happiness Tree has a high demand for nitrogen and potassium, so if you don't want it to bloom, you can apply less phosphorus fertilizer and more nitrogen fertilizer. Usually at the time of planting, it is necessary to apply a well-rotted compound fertilizer. During the growth period of the plant, it is necessary to supplement the fast-acting liquid fertilizer, such as cake fertilizer water.

    In addition, urea and potassium dihydrogen phosphate can also be applied to promote the stalk of the plant.

    Different fertilizers are used differently. The basal fertilizer is usually buried at the bottom of the pot during planting or potting, so that it can continue to provide nutrients to the plant. Some pellets can be buried directly in the soil, but they are usually kept away from the roots to avoid damage to them.

    Liquid fertilizer can be used to irrigate the roots directly, but if it is foliar fertilizer, it needs to be sprayed on the leaves.

    If you fertilize too much or the fertilizer is not sufficiently diluted, it is easy to cause fertilizer damage and burn the roots of the plant. At this time, it is necessary to remove the plant from the pot in time, cut off the rotten roots with scissors, and spray carbendazim to prevent wound infection. When it dries, it's time to replant.

    During the growing season, it is best to use potassium fertilizer, because it is in a state of rooting during the growing period, and potassium chain fertilizer is conducive to the growth of its root system more vigorously, laying the foundation for future growth. It is also possible to apply compound fertilizer during the growth period, compound fertilizer can promote its growth more lush, and it itself is a kind of foliage plant, apply a certain amount of compound fertilizer, can make it more ornamental.

    The most homely way to use it is also possible, that is, the self-made fertilizer of flower friends, what rice water, bean cakes, and bone residue are very good fertilizers, and the pure natural plants will be better absorbed.

    It begins to grow in the spring, and the nutrients required are relatively large, so it is okay for flower friends to fertilize a little more when breeding, and fertilizing once a month can basically meet its growth. However, it is best not to fertilize in summer and winter, the temperature is hot and humid in summer, and it is not suitable for fertilization in winter, and winter is its dormant period and does not need to be fertilized, so grasp the time of these months in spring, you can make it grow very robust.
